Suspect wanted for committing vehicle burglaries in Lake Worth

Keep your cars locked and your valuables out of sight. Suspect wanted for committing vehicle burglaries in Lake Worth. An unknown male was captured on surveillance video breaking into vehicles in the 5500 block of Adair Way, Lake Worth. This incident occurred on October 11, 2016 at 3:50 am. Anyone with information is urged to contact Crime Stoppers at 1-800-458-TIPS or you can remain ANONYMOUS by downloading our new app “CONNECT & PROTECT”, “See Something Say Something” for your Apple or Android Smart Phone.

PBSO Annual Awards/Samaritan Awards- 2016

The Palm Beach Sheriff's Office held the annual awards ceremony at the Palm Beach County Convention Center in West Palm Beach. The awards are to honor deputies, volunteers and civilians to recognize their efforts at helping citizens of Palm Beach County. This video highlights the Samaritan Awards for local citizens.

Elderly Couple Accidentally Drives into a Canal and is Rescued by Two PBSO Deputies

Elderly Couple Accidentally Drives into a Canal and is Rescued by Two PBSO Deputies. Deputies responded to a car in a canal in the 9100 block of Villa Portofino Circle, Boca Raton (near Lyons Road). When they arrived they found a car with two occupants inside a car in the canal. Two PBSO deputies entered the water and rescued both occupants safely guiding them to shore. Suspect steals a holiday sign from a local business

Who could do this?? Can you identify this truck? Detectives believe the suspect(s) used it to steal a holiday sign from a local business. For unknown reasons suspect(s) took a 6ft by 10ft, holiday lawn (“JOY”) sign, from Hoffman’s Chocolates. Detectives believe the dark colored truck was a Chevy Avalanche.
